Monaco has recently updated their website to include the 2008 offering. They no longer offer a 38' coach in either Endeavor or Diplomat. They have updated the Ambassador and Knight from a 330 HP to a 360 HP. The base prices are 10,000 to 12,000 higher for the new ULSD engines.
Does anyone have a guess why they no longer offer a 38' 400 HP in the Diplomat or Endeavor?
